数据库 笔记 数据mysql
Tapdata 亮相 2023 谷歌出海创业加速器展示日活动,实时数据点亮企业创新之路
在商海蓬勃拓展的时代,企业出海不仅是一次业务冒险,更是一场文明探险,探索未知,开创无限可能。无惧挑战,Tapdata 将持续为全球用户带来高质量的实时数据服务。 ......
《需求分析与系统设计》阅读笔记02
第四章是需求规格的说明,在这章中作者提出需要用图形和其他形式化模型来说明需求。需求规格说明用客户的叙述性需求作为输入,用构造规格说明模型作为输出,这些模型分为3组,即状态模型,行为模型和状态变化模型。对象的状态由它的属性和关联的取值来决定,状态规格说明提供系统的静态视图,通常情况下得首先识别类,方法 ......
【python爬虫课程设计】纵横中文网——分类数据爬取+数据可视化
一、选题的背景 通过新书榜和推荐榜来分析小说分类和人气之间的关系,让作者能加了解读者的需求,写出令读者感兴趣的题材来吸引读者。热门的小说分类是社会文化普遍认可的体现,了解和分析社会文化对于提升和改善社会文化起着重要作用。了解热门小说分类让新人作者选择题材时有份参考,以至于写出的小说分类偏门而鲜有人关 ......
数据结构算法---二叉排序树
二叉排序树(Binary Search Tree,BST),也称为二叉搜索树或二叉查找树,是一种经典的数据结构,它满足以下性质: 对于树中的每个节点,其左子树中的所有节点的值都小于该节点的值。 对于树中的每个节点,其右子树中的所有节点的值都大于该节点的值。 左子树和右子树也都是二叉排序树。 基于这些 ......
ABP模块的测试项目从默认的Microsoft SQL Server替换成MySQL
1、替换项目引用2、重新生成解决方案3、删除Migrations4、模块的引用替换成:AbpEntityFrameworkCoreMySQLModule5、命名空间替换成:Volo.Abp.EntityFrameworkCore.MySQL;6、ConfigureServices中的修改替换成:Us ......
数据结构算法---折半查找
折半查找算法(Binary Search),也称为二分查找算法,是一种高效的查找算法,用于在有序数组中查找特定元素的位置。 工作原理:折半查找算法的工作原理基于对有序数组的划分。它将查找范围逐步缩小为两半,通过比较目标元素与中间位置元素的大小来确定目标元素可能存在的区域,然后在该区域继续进行查找。每 ......
《程序员修炼之道:从小工到专家》阅读笔记(7)
《程序员修炼之道:从小工到专家》阅读笔记(7) 阅读《程序员修炼之道:从小工到专家》第七章后,我深感编程不仅是一门技术,更是一种艺术。这一章主要讲述了如何使代码保持灵活、易于改编和复用,以及如何使代码易于理解,从而延长其生命力。 首先,代码的灵活性是至关重要的。随着技术的不断进步和需求的变化,代码也 ......
《程序员修炼之道:从小工到专家》阅读笔记(8)
《程序员修炼之道:从小工到专家》第八章读后感 阅读完《程序员修炼之道:从小工到专家》第八章后,我深感其中的内容对于一个想要成为优秀程序员的人来说是至关重要的。这一章主要讨论了如何使代码保持灵活、易于改编和复用,以及如何使代码易于理解,从而使其生命力更久。 首先,第八章强调了代码灵活性的重要性。通过采 ......
《程序员修炼之道:从小工到专家》阅读笔记(4)
《程序员修炼之道:从小工到专家》阅读笔记(4) 在阅读《程序员修炼之道:从小工到专家》第四章的过程中,我深受启发。这一章节的内容围绕代码的可维护性进行深入探讨,强调了代码不仅仅是实现功能的工具,更是程序员与同事、未来自己沟通的桥梁。 首先,我深感使代码可维护的重要性。代码就像一本书,不仅要写给机器阅 ......
《程序员修炼之道:从小工到专家》阅读笔记(5)
《程序员修炼之道:从小工到专家》阅读笔记(5) 读完《程序员修炼之道:从小工到专家》的第五章,我深感其中的内容对于一个程序员来说,具有非常宝贵的指导意义。这一章主要探讨了如何使代码保持灵活、易于改编和复用,以及如何使代码易于理解,从而延长其生命力。 首先,这一章强调了代码的可维护性和可读性。一个好的 ......
《程序员修炼之道:从小工到专家》阅读笔记(6)
《程序员修炼之道:从小工到专家》阅读笔记(6) 在阅读《程序员修炼之道:从小工到专家》第六章之后,我深感其中所蕴含的智慧和启示。这一章主要探讨了如何使代码具有可读性和可维护性,这对于我们这些从事编程工作的人来说,是非常重要的。 首先,作者强调了代码可读性的重要性。代码不仅仅是一组指令的集合,更是程序 ......
数据结构算法---冒泡排序
冒泡排序(Bubble Sort)是一种简单的排序算法,它重复地遍历要排序的列表,比较相邻两个元素并按照大小交换位置,直到整个列表排序完成。这种排序算法得名于越小的元素会经由交换慢慢"浮"到列表的顶端。 下面是冒泡排序的基本步骤: 从列表的第一个元素开始,比较它与下一个元素的大小。 如果当前元素大于 ......
《程序员修炼之道:从小工到专家》阅读笔记(3)
《程序员修炼之道:从小工到专家》阅读笔记(3) 第三章:学会使用工具 这一章主要介绍了工具的重要性。作者强调了选择适当的工具可以提高效率,并介绍了一些实用的工具和技巧。同时,他还提到了深入了解工具的原理和内部工作原理,这有助于更好地利用工具解决问题。 工具的重要性 选择适当的工具: 作者强调了选择适 ......
12月阅读笔记1《程序员修炼之道》
阅读笔记: 追求简单而不是容易 项目中追求简单的设计和实现,而不是仅仅追求容易的方案。 简单的设计更容易理解和维护,有助于长期项目的可持续发展。 关注需求变更 快速响应需求变更是实效项目的一个关键方面。 采用灵活的开发方法,如敏捷开发,以更好地适应变化。 频繁集成与自动构建 实现频繁的代码集成,结合 ......
12月阅读笔记2《程序员修炼之道》
读完整本书后,我深感受益匪浅,以下是我的读书感受: 首先,本书强调了实效的概念,强调软件开发应该关注实际效果而非形式主义。在软件开发领域,经常会陷入繁琐的流程和规范之中,而实际上,真正重要的是产出高质量、可维护、可扩展的软件。这一理念对于开发者来说是一种解脱,让人更专注于创造有价值的产品。 其次,书 ......
《程序员修炼之道:从小工到专家》阅读笔记(2)
《程序员修炼之道:从小工到专家》阅读笔记(2) 书中提到了很多关于编写高质量代码的原则,如"DRY(Don't Repeat Yourself)"和"YAGNI(You Aren't Gonna Need It)"等。这些原则教导我们在编写代码时要追求简洁性和可维护性,避免冗余和过度设计。我深感这些 ......
Oceanbase开源版 数据库恢复MySQL数据库的过程
Oceanbase开源版 数据库恢复MySQL数据库的过程 背景 想进行一下Oceanbase数据库的兼容性验证. 想着用app create 数据库的方式周期比较长. 所以我想着换一套 备份恢复的方式进行数据库的创建直接进行兼容性验证. 这里面就需要进行一下数据库的备份恢复了. 所以想总结一下. ......
数据结构 —— 哈希函数,散列表
名词解释 1.关键字 Key 一个序列,用{} 表示。例如,{10,2,23} 2.散列函数 / 哈希表 某种映射方式,例如, H(Key) = Key%10 注意,这里的 MOD 后面这个数字 10,实际含义是,留出 10 个 Slot。 3放在外存/主存 中的数组,其位置编号由 散列函数 决定。 ......
Eolink Apikit 快速发起 API 测试,一键生成测试数据
我们在测试接口时,通常需要先创建 API 文档,再根据 API 文档生成测试用例。未创建该接口文档,仅临时调试接口,Eolink Apikit 支持创建 API 快速测试页面,输入接口相关的信息即可进行快速测试。 Eolink Apikit 支持操作数据库,API 测试时,可以一键生成测试请求数据。 ......
11月阅读笔记1《程序员修炼之道》
《程序员修炼之道》第六章 当你编码时的阅读笔记 这一章的主题是如何在编码过程中保持思考和判断,避免靠巧合和运气来编程。作者提出了以下几个策略: 靠巧合编程:指的是依赖于不可靠的事物,如未文档化的行为、边界条件、语境假定等,来让代码看起来能工作,而不清楚代码为什么能工作或失败。这样的编程方式是危险和低 ......
11月阅读笔记2《程序员修炼之道》
《程序员修炼之道》第七章 在项目开始之前的阅读笔记 这一章讨论了在项目开始之前要面临的一些问题和挑战,以及如何应对和解决它们。作者提出了以下几个主题: 不要搜集需求,而要挖掘需求。需求是用户想要解决的问题,而不是用户目前做事情的方式。要站在用户的角度,了解他们的真正需求和动机,而不是只听他们说的话。 ......
云数据库MySQL多人协同开发实践
随着云计算技术的快速发展,云数据库作为云计算的重要组成部分,为企业提供了高效、灵活和可靠的数据存储和管理服务。其中,MySQL作为一款流行的开源关系型数据库,在云数据库领域具有广泛的应用。多人协同开发是软件开发过程中的重要环节,本文将探讨云数据库MySQL多人协同开发的实践。 ......
数据归一化
数据归一化 目录数据归一化均值和方差Min-Max归一化Mean 归一化Z-Score标准化对比和比较为什么需要数据处理哪些模型需要进行特征缩放参考资料 均值和方差 \[\bar{x} = \sum_{i=1}^{n}{x_i} \]\[std(x)=\sqrt{\frac{ \sum_{i=1}^ ......
大语言模型微调数据竞赛,冠军!
近日,天池FT-Data Ranker竞赛落下帷幕,天翼云智能边缘事业部AI团队(后称天翼云AI团队)凭借在大语言模型(LLM)训练数据增强方面的卓越研究,荣获大语言模型微调数据竞赛——7B模型赛道冠军。 ......
MySQL运维8-Mycat范围分表
一、范围分片 根据指定的字段及其配置的范围与数据节点的对应情况,来决定该数据属于哪一个分片。 说明1:范围分片会提前提供一个分片的范围默认是0-500万是一个分片,500万-1000万是一个分片,1000万-1500万是一个分片,超过1500万要重新设置。 说明2:这个范围我们可以根据自己的需要去自 ......
MySQL入门
ps:(文中的中括号表示可以添加或者不添加) 初始操作: 自己创建了数据库,展示时是这样的,但是在每一个数据库名字之下,可以想象又是一张这种表格,与一层层打开文件夹相似;如下: 列类型: 以上图中lesson数据库中红色表格为例:每个表格中的一列都可能对应不同类型;eg:姓名那一列放置的就是字符类型 ......
kettle组件控制操作MySQL
使用kettle执行脚本:然后保存执行实现以下效果;转换参数:实现变量转换:delete from test where userid='${userid}';实现效果:100被删除 ......
枚举子集&高维前缀和学习笔记
枚举子集 首先 \(n\) 位二进制数可以表示一个大小为 \(n\) 的集合的所有子集。接下来的问题均用二进制数展开。 一种暴力的想法是枚举所有数然后判一下是否满足条件,单次时间复杂度 \(O(2^n)\),对所有数做一遍就是 \(O(4^n)\)。 发现有很多枚举是无用的,考虑怎么样让每次枚举出来 ......
训练每个epoch初始加载数据时间长
参考 https://blog.csdn.net/a237072751/article/details/124599426 源代码: https://github.com/huggingface/pytorch-image-models/pull/140/commits/a7f570c9b72369 ......